The president will be in Benton County to address a state Republican Party-sponsored Victory 2006 Rally, according to Clint Reed, executive director of the Arkansas GOP.
Bush will be at the Tyson hangar at XNA. Doors will open at 1: 30 p. m. and close at 3: 30 p. m.
The president is visiting key areas whose vote outcome will affect the governor`s mansions and make-up of the next congressional majority.
Gubernatorial hopeful Asa Hutchinson, and congressional candidate John Boozman should be the primary beneficiaries.
